Ingredients

For this Easy Birria Tacos Recipe, gather the following ingredients:

For the Beef Filling

  • 5 pounds chuck roast (or rump roast, round roast, sirloin roast)
  • 1/2 large white onion (cut into 2 pieces)
  • 3 large garlic cloves
  • 3 large bay leaves
  • 1/2 tablespoon salt
  • 1/2 tablespoon garlic powder
  • 1/2 tablespoon onion powder
  • 1/2 tablespoon cumin
  • 1/2 tablespoon dried oregano
  • 7 ounces chipotle sauce
  • 1 cup beef broth

For Assembly

  • 12 6-inch corn tortillas
  • 3 tablespoons avocado oil
  • 3 cups shredded Monterey Jack cheese
  • 1/2 cup pico de gallo
  • 2 tablespoons cilantro (chopped)
  • 2 small limes (cut into wedges)

How to Make Easy Birria Tacos Recipe

Step 1: Prepare the Beef

Place the chuck roast in your slow cooker. Add in the onion pieces, garlic cloves, bay leaves, salt, garlic powder, onion powder, cumin, oregano, chipotle sauce, and beef broth. Mix well to combine all the ingredients.

Step 2: Slow Cook

Cover the slow cooker and set it on low heat. Let it cook for about 4 hours or until the beef becomes extremely tender. Once done, shred the beef using two forks and mix it back into the juices.

Step 3: Prepare Tortillas

In a skillet over medium heat, add avocado oil. Dip each corn tortilla into the braising broth quickly before placing them in the skillet. Fry each side until golden brown.

Step 4: Assemble Tacos

Fill each tortilla with shredded beef and top generously with Monterey Jack cheese. Fold them over and cook until the cheese melts.

Step 5: Serve

Serve hot with pico de gallo on top and lime wedges on the side for an extra zing! Enjoy your delicious Easy Birria Tacos!

Common Mistakes to Avoid

When making Easy Birria Tacos, avoiding common pitfalls will enhance your cooking experience and the final dish.

  • Using the wrong cut of meat: Selecting a tough cut like brisket can lead to chewy tacos. Opt for chuck roast or sirloin for tender results.
  • Skipping the marinating step: Not allowing the meat to soak in flavors leads to bland tacos. Let it marinate in the chipotle sauce for at least an hour.
  • Overfilling the tortillas: Stuffing too much filling makes them hard to fold and eat. Use just enough beef and cheese to keep them manageable.
  • Not frying the tortillas: Neglecting this step means missing out on that crunchy texture. Lightly pan fry them in avocado oil for added flavor.
  • Ignoring resting time: Cutting into the meat immediately after cooking can dry it out. Let it rest before shredding to keep it juicy.

Storage & Reheating Instructions

Refrigerator Storage

  • Store leftovers in an airtight container.
  • They will last for 3-4 days in the fridge.

Freezing Easy Birria Tacos Recipe

  • Wrap individual tacos tightly in plastic wrap or foil.
  • Place wrapped tacos in a freezer-safe bag; they can be frozen for up to 3 months.

Reheating Easy Birria Tacos Recipe

  • Oven: Preheat oven to 350°F (175°C). Place tacos on a baking sheet and heat for about 10-15 minutes until warm.
  • Microwave: Heat on a microwave-safe plate covered with a damp paper towel for 1-2 minutes, checking frequently.
  • Stovetop: Warm in a skillet over medium heat for about 5 minutes, flipping halfway through.
